Pauger uses our carbon prepreg for mast manufacturing. They have recently built a carbon mast and carbon boom for Black Pepper Yacht’s 72-footer cruiser racer (Code 3) out of ultra-high modulus carbon fibre prepreg supplied by us.
All the fittings are custom made titanium and the mast is equipped with carbon standing rigging, also produced by Pauger Carbon.

About Pauger Carbon Composites

Pauger Carbon Composites produces complete high-performance carbon composite racing boats and carbon composite rigs for boatyards and directly to end users. Pauger is the proud manufacturer of the RC44 fleet, which consists of 28 boats, Nandor Fa’s Imoca 60 (Spirit of Hungary), Nomad VI a 50-footer foiler catamaran and Black Pepper’s carbon boats Code 3, Code 2, Code 1, Code #, Code 0.

The Pauger features a 5.000 m2 facility near Budapest with three separate hangars (lamination, painting and assembling). The yard is equipped with a CNC machining shop including a 25 m long five-axis CNC machine, a 5-axis CNC machine specifically for carbon foil and rudder production, a 5-axis CNC machine for mast manufacturing. Beyond that it accommodates two complete 3d laser projection system for yacht and mast manufacturing a cnc metal workshop and the offices of Pauger Carbon Composites.
